Analysis of a Flat-Plate Solar Collector Plok iojo saul s kolektoriaus tyrimasDOI: 10.3846/mla.2011.108 Keywords: solar collector , heat , finite elements , experimental studies Abstract: The paper deals with a flat plate solar collector. The experiment was conducted using the finite element method and described the theoretical effectiveness of the flat solar collector as well as the factors that produce the major loss of heat. Investigation has concentrated on several different transparent surfaces used for determining the efficiency of the collector: 5 mm thick transparent glass and 5 mm thick transparent glass coated with a film of 120 μm.
